i dont want to undermine the guy above who is advertising his tracker but lack of knowledge sells every jargorn in the market.
The present day robbers operating in abuja, lagos and portharort are no longer those ogogoro kinda petit thieves, they are real professionals and graduates who have waiting clients in cotonou for those vehicles,
for every car they wish to steal, the car is placed under surveillance for a long time before the hit is done.
In a place like port harcourt due to poor road network, snatching at gun point is not usually the norm but picking it from where u parked it in nite clubs, joints, supermarkets etc.

The tracker today is equally no threat to this set of sophisticated robbers because most trackers are wired to the BB (brain box) of the vehicle.
By default, all the wires coming out from the BB are usually similar with a cellophane strap round it, firmly secured. Because our tracker installers lack ingenuity, they run a new wire different from the ones used in the BB by default thereby making it easy to identify.
This is the bane of car trackers in Nigeria, the thieves call themselves professionals because each is able to identify the position of the BB of the car in his specialty.

Once the car is snatched, they drive a reasonable distance and pull over, the specialist id's the brain box, hand held battery powered drills and screw drivers are their favorite tools, in less than 2 mins, the tracker is useless and the car is gone.

I will advise every car owner, even with ur tracker, use steel pedal locks and anti theft alarms, there is a hand held battery powered metal cutter that can cut the locks no doubt but it takes time and very noisy, will easily attract attention and difficult to procure in Nigeria.
